Expanded definition
Computer vision is a branch of artificial intelligence that focuses on enabling machines to interpret and understand visual information from the environment. By using techniques from image processing, machine learning, and pattern recognition, computer vision systems can analyze images and videos to perform tasks such as object detection, facial recognition, and scene understanding. This technology has applications in various fields, including autonomous vehicles, healthcare, and security.
